一个深度学习的人工智能模型,用于确定X射线探测器与患者定位在胸部X射线图中的关系

概括
一个人工智能 (AI) 系统被开发出来,可以自动检测X射线探测器在胸部放射图中的定位. 这种人工智能模型显示了降低技术人员工作量和提高成像准确性的潜力.

背景情况:
- 准确的患者和X射线探测器定位对于胸部放射学诊断质量至关重要.
- 手动验证探测器定位可能耗时且容易出现错误.
研究的目的:
- 开发一种人工智能 (AI) 系统,用于自动检测X射线探测器和患者之间的位置关系.
- 为了提高前后胸部X射线手术的效率和准确性.
主要方法:
- 一个卷积神经网络 (CNN) 模型被定制并使用PyTorch进行训练.
- 该模型是使用22,299张临床胸部X射线图像的数据集开发的.
- 该系统旨在自动确定X射线探测器相对于患者位置的状态.
主要成果:
- 与A型相比,B型实现了较高的平均精度 (0.9776) 和较低的损失值 (0.0970).
- 模型B在测试组中表现出卓越的性能,准确度为0.9784,F1得分为0.9784.
- 使用McNemar测试的统计分析证实了两种AI模型之间的显著差异.
结论:
- 开发的AI模型基于定制的CNN,有效地检测患者-X射线探测器在胸部X射线图中的位置关系.
- 这种人工智能系统有可能减少放射技术人员的工作量.
- 人工智能模型可能会提高胸部放射成像过程的准确性.
